  • German Chancellor Olaf Scholz attend a press conference with members of the Foreign Press Association (VAP) at the chancellery in Berlin, Germany, June 08, 2022. Foreign journalists and members of the media were able to address the chancellor with questions. Among the issues discussed were German military aid to Ukraine, and foreign policy.(Photo by Omer Messinger)

  • An AIRFRANCE jet takes-off at Tegel Airport (TXL), a final departure made from the historic airport, Berlin, Germany, November 8, 2020. After more than 60 years Berlin's tiny northern airport is set to shut down all operations, with a final departure flight by AirFrance to Paris. (Photos by Omer Messinger)

  • German firefighters inspect a scene where a car hit multiple near Breitscheidplatzes in Berlin, Germany, June 08, 2022. According to German police, around 10:30 a.m. (CET) a man drove a car onto the sidewalk hitting a group of people, leaving 30 injured and one dead. after 200 meters he crashed the car into a shop's window. Local media reported that a 29 year old driver was taken into custody by the German federal police. Circumstances are still under investigation. (Photo by Omer Messinger)

  • Speakers and participants listen as protest organizer, Stella Spoon delivers a finishing speech as people take part in a demonstration against transphobia and discriminations in Berlin, Germany, August 07, 2021. A crowd of several hundreds gathered in front of Berlin's Police headquarters in a peaceful sit-down demonstration, organized by Stella Spoon, a non-binary trans fem seeking to raise awareness to the growing number of verbal and physical attacks against queers and transgenders in the streets of the German capital; In addition several speakers expresses despair from the lake of proper response by the police and local authorities. A series of speakers, most of which, members of Berlin's queer community, rose to give testimonies and share experiences of hostile treatment, discrimination and attacks they suffered from, describing the "Capital of Pride" as non-safe zone for them.
